Another town in the province of Bulacan was placed under a state of calamity due to flooding caused by Egay-enhanced southwest monsoon rains and high tide. | EgayPH READ:

On Saturday, July 29, the municipality of Calumpit was also been placed under a state of calamity after 29 barangays were inundated in flood waters.

The resolution was proposed by Vice Mayor Charo Sy-Alvarado Mendoza, presiding officer; Councilors Raulito C. Manlapaz Jr., Maria Cristina G. Perez, Elmer R. Santos, Dalisay Ople-San Jose, Christopher R. Baluyot, Michael Darwin M. Cruz, Lamberto T. Villanueva, ABC Chairman Jhane E. Dela Cruz, and SK President Carlo DJ. Cudia.

Aside from the distribution of food packs and medicines to flood victims, Mayor Manlapaz, Vice Mayor Sy-Alvarado, and the town's councilors also distributed water buckets to thousands of flood victims.
